CsRockefeller:


You are referring to the profit maximisation or cost minimisation objective for the firm.

Remember, in a monopolistic competition, the firm can only influence either price or quantity and not both.

What many firms are trying to achieve right now is cost minimisation, in this scenario (mass market)

Here is the reason; purchasing power is still low amongst the vast populace and don't forget, those goods you mentioned up there are consumers goods not luxury goods where the few rich pay top premium.

I remember sometime ago, NDIC published a report saying that about less than a 1,000 Nigerian's have the largest share in Bank deposits (current and savings).

Hypothetically speaking, if I sell coca cola at N100, and the ratio of the rich to the middle class is 1 to 10, it would be easier to sell a packet of coca cola to 10 persons at N100 each to sum N1000 than to convince 1 man to buy a packet, and even if I persuade him, the multiplier effect may not be achieved.

For this reason, the law of Demand would not hold here (the lower the price the higher the quantity demanded) because the rich class loves to buy the goods no one is buying and the goods/products you listed up there don't strike as a luxury good/product. Therefore, the mass market strategy, would be the best to achieve.

To cite a practical example, Pepsi was once sold for N120, the masses withdrew, they had to bring it back to a N100 even with more quantity. Coke on the other hand couldn't cope, so they had to reduce the quantity to keep up with the same price. They both seek the same objective but now, capital is speaking, and I believe 7up Co. has d edge over NBC.

The Economy eventually decides which is the best method to adopt.

BMedia:


It is important to first establish that you have the capacity to compete in the premium segment because that space is inhabited by more established brands with sizable R & D budgets, high brand visibility and more capacity to absorb shocks. Inability to do that would drown the visibility of your product in that segment.

That said, considering the recent inflation which midwifed the birth and rise of several cheaper alternative products (especially FMCG's), I opine it would be a safer bet to start in the mass market if you're not already an established brand with significant market share, and then gradually introduce premium lines/variations of your product to secure those higher margins as you progressively establish brand presence. Indomie did the same by introducing their premium "Relish" line of noodles while maintaining the classic versions for the lower market spectrum.

If you're already an established brand however, it could be quite rewarding to take the plunge into the premium segment provided strategic marketing is involved and all T's are crossed. My 2 cents.

geektrovert:
Aside.

@Jarus and other economists in the house. Something that has been bothering my mind.

In the current market conditions of Nigeria nowadays, is it better to play in the premium segment or mass market?

I mean, some brands play premium (their earnings model is based on higher brand value and higher GM - gross margin e.g Cocacola, Pampers), while others play to the volume (lower GM, but higher volume e.g. indomie, molfix, Bigi Cola)

What's your take on this guys? (Sorry I'm putting it on this thread)


It is very difficult to sit on an Armchair and assume one business model is better than the other. Both the premium segment and mass-market can thrive depending on two factors. Strategy and Execution. I'd use the entertainment industry as an example. Purchasing power is low, but every weekend night from Thursday, clubs are almost full from Mainland to Island[Using Lagos as an example].

A bottle of Jack Daniel or Hennesey VS[Very Special] goes for 25-35k while Hennesey VSOP[Very special old pale] can sell for 50-65k depending on the location and the orders come in droves. Not to talk of champagne such as Dom Perignon, Ace of Spades, Moet Et Chandon....... etc.

If you go to some other open-air gardens or joints, these same drinks sell at 25-60% below the club's prices and yet the orders are also coming in droves. And coming in last is our beer parlors that sell drinks at pump price grin . They also have their customers swarming like bees on a weekend night. In strategy, this is known as differentiation

So in considering making a choice, of business model, the strategy is important. You have to understand your market segment, know their size, and most importantly make decisions on what services or products not to offer. So whether your strategy is differentiation or cost leadership, execution is what makes you thrive amongst the competition.
